Definition and nomenclature Pompholyx eczema is a very distinctive form of eczema, characterised initially by an eruption of very itchy vesicles on the sides of the fingers and palms of the hands and occasionally the soles of the feet and toes. The cornerstones of topical therapy are corticosteroids, although calcineurin inhibitors also seem to be effective, and another evolving treatment seems to be the intradermal injection of botulinum toxin. Confusion can arise due to the way that eczema is classified, which is done partly using the most promi-nent clinical features (eg lichen simplex, pompholyx) and partly using the aetiology (eg atopic, contact irri-tant, contact allergic).
